Nestled in the vibrant city of Lake Macquarie lies a gem that beckons art enthusiasts and culture aficionados alike. The Museum of Art and Culture, affectionately known as yapang, stands as a beacon of creativity and imagination in the heart of this scenic locale.
One of the standout attractions at the museum is the ongoing exhibition titled “First Class 24,” a testament to the artistic prowess of HSC Visual Arts students from the previous year. This showcase not only celebrates the budding talents of young artists but also invites visitors to ponder over the depth and ingenuity behind each masterpiece on display.
But the museum is not just a space for passive observation; it is a hub of activity and engagement. Enter the realm of “Sunday Sessions,” an immersive experience where art comes alive amidst melodious tunes and convivial vibes. For a nominal fee, attendees can savor a delightful cheese platter, unleash their creativity with art supplies at hand, and bask in the symphony of live music, all set against the backdrop of a welcoming atmosphere.
As the sun sets on February, mark your calendar for the enchanting performance by the Eishan Ensemble on the horizon. Led by the talented Hamed Sadeghi, this group promises a fusion of Eastern and Western musical influences that will transport the audience on a mesmerizing journey of sound and soul.
